


2024 WCNY Coatings & Corrosion Forum Presenters:

Dave Evans
Director of QP and Coatings Credentialing | Business Development for AMPP
Dave Evans is the Director of QP and Coatings Credentialing and Business Development for The Association of Materials Protection and Performance (AMPP). Dave’s career brings decades of technical expertise working in the protective coatings and corrosion industry using his in-depth knowledge of quality assurance and control processes where he specializes in coating recommendations, specification development, failure analysis, facility audits, and Sales and Marketing from holding senior positions with leading organizations in the coatings field. He currently manages the QP Accreditation Program in addition to being heavily focused on Business Development and has been working collaboratively across AMPP to drive greater momentum to its core coatings certifications and educational programs. AMPP and its members have been honored to have Dave which holds NACE CIP III and SSPC PCS credentials, as a NACE CIP instructor for 33 years. For more information, contact him at dave.evans@ampp.org.
Alexander Kaplun
N.A.C.E. Level III Certified Coatings Inspector # 37446
American Welding Society Certified D.1.1 Welding Inspector #1505001
​

Alexander Kaplun currently serves as a Permit Compliance Coordinator for the City of Rochester within the Department of Environment Services Architectural and Engineering group, in Office of Right-of-Way (ROW) Permits.
Mr. Kaplun is a graduate of both the University of Alaska, Anchorage, and the University of Rochester Simon School of Business (MBA) and brings over 23 years of varied experience in Engineering, Coatings Application, Surface Preparation, Corrosion Control, and Coatings Quality Assurance/Control. He is a part-time instructor for the Finishing Trades Institute of Western New York, and holds a wide variety of certifications including, but not limited to: AWS D1.1 Certified Welding Inspector, Bridge Inspector, OSHA 500 Trainer, ICC Structural Steel/Concrete Inspection, Lead Abatement, and NICET Construction Inspection. Mr. Kaplun has completed over 50+ successful coatings rehabilitation projects throughout the Alaska and New England, and also has extensive experience serving as a Health and Safety Trainer officer for previous employers and providing continued safety and CPR/ first-aid training with respect to OSHA and the American Red Cross.
In addition to supporting the enormous workload of overseeing approximately 1300 permits annually along 1000+ miles of City streets and areaways within the City of Rochester, Mr. Kaplun plays a key role in facilitating better coordination between the Permit Office and Construction/ Street Design divisions to mitigate the impact of private sector work on City of Rochester projects.

Chad M. Sellman
KTA Tator, Inc.
Chad Sellman is an Area Manager in the KTA Coatings Group. He is a NACE Certified Coatings Inspector Level 3 (#21050), an ODOT certified inspector in Work Types 26 and 57, and successfully completed the OSHA 10-hour and 30-hour Construction Safety & Health training courses. Mr. Sellman is an ASTM D4537 Level II inspector as well as an SSPC C-3 Supervisor/Competent Person for Deleading of Industrial Structures. He holds a valid Transportation Worker Identification Credential (TWIC).
Midwest Area Manager. Responsible for technical and administrative oversight of personnel and projects in the Midwest area (PA, WV, OH, MI, WI, IN, IA, ND and IL) for various industrial structures including bridges, water and fuel tanks, pipelines, refineries, and commercial properties. Responsibilities also include financial accountability for the region as well as business development.
Continues to serve as Contract Project Leader for Marathon Petroleum Company by performing tank liner assessment services and managing QA coatings inspection work during maintenance painting operations. Mr. Sellman also conducts coating condition surveys and QA inspection work for nuclear power stations during refueling outages.
